Wayzata Celebrates Spring with Art and Community!


The Greater Wayzata Area Chamber of Commerce and TCF Bank will welcomes spring and art lovers across the Twin Cities with the 8th Annual Wayzata Art Experience. In Minnesota nothing says “Spring” like one of the first outdoor art shows of the season. This high quality juried art show runs Saturday, May 21 from 10:00 a.m. to 6:00 p.m. and Sunday, May 22 from 10:00 a.m. to 4:00 p.m.

Downtown Wayzata’s charming Lake Street transforms into a sophisticated showground with an ambiance of the finest visual, culinary and performance art in the region. This exquisite experience gives the arts community a wonderful opportunity to showcase their work along a breathtaking lakeside setting.

The Wayzata Art Experience teamed up with several local landscapers and garden designers to create Outdoor Garden Art Exhibits throughout the event. These unique areas will feature outdoor art and great ideas for your own outdoor living.

Although this event reflects the elegance of the Lake Minnetonka community, the Wayzata Art Experience appeals to art lovers of all ages. Artist’s demonstrations will allow guests to attempt their own craft. Youngsters can experience art by contributing to the Children’s Area. All the while, performing artists will stroll through the crowds, giving visitors a variety of acoustical enjoyment.

This cultural event features the most excellent culinary vendors from area restaurants, reflecting Wayzata’s charming and authentic community. These chefs will not only tempt your taste buds, but also demonstrate a few tricks to create your own cuisine. Don’t miss out on meeting the winning artists, as the New Wayzata Wine & Spirits will be hosting an “Afterhours Event”. Award Ceremony is Saturday, May 21st and 6:30. Wine Tastings from 4 – 8 p.m.

The Wayzata Art Experience is presented in partnership with the Greater Wayzata Area Chamber of Commerce and TCF Bank.
